#d4171b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4171b is composed of 83.1% red, 9%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.2% magenta, 87.3%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 358.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 46.1%. #d4171b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2e36 with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

● #d4171b color description : Strong red.
#d4171b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4171b has RGB values of R:212, G:23, B:27 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.87,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13899547.
